Fred bracelets, renowned for their elegance and quality, are iconic pieces in the world of jewellery. Whether you're thinking of buying a bracelet from Fred House Whether you're buying second-hand or simply want to check the authenticity of your jewellery, it's crucial to know the distinctive features that attest to its true origin. Here are some essential tips for recognising a genuine Fred bracelet.
1. Examine the markings and punches
The first step in authenticating a Fred bracelet is to check the markings and hallmarks. A genuine Fred bracelet will usually have a quality hallmark and a unique serial number, often engraved on the inside of the bracelet or at the base of the buckle. Look for inscriptions such as "Fred Paris" or "Fred" followed by a quality hallmark. Newer pieces may also display information about the manufacturer and the precious metal used.
2. Analyse the quality of the materials
Fred bracelets are renowned for their use of high-quality materials. The metal should be 18-carat gold, platinum or other precious materials. Take a close look at the bracelet's finish: it should have an even shine and be impeccably polished. Any diamonds or other precious stones used should be perfectly cut and set with precision. If possible, have gemstones tested by a certified gemologist to verify their authenticity.
3. Check the design
Fred bracelets are distinguished by their refined design and meticulous craftsmanship. Each piece is crafted with meticulous attention to detail. Look for the brand's signature design elements, such as chain patterns or filigree details. Make sure the design elements are consistent with Fred's official collections.
4. Consult the authenticity documents
When buying a Fred bracelet, it is essential to ask for authenticity documents, such as a certificate of purchase or invoice. Official jewellers and retailers often provide these documents with their jewellery. If you are buying a second-hand Fred bracelet, also ask for the history of the piece and any available certificates of authenticity. These documents can be a valuable indicator of the bracelet's legitimacy.
5. Buy from reliable sources
To ensure the authenticity of your Fred bracelet, always buy from reputable and reliable sources. Official Fred boutiques, authorised dealers and luxury jewellery stores are safe places to buy authentic pieces. Beware of overly tempting offers and unknown sellers who cannot provide proof of the authenticity of their product.
